
Winning start for Dieke

Ifeoma Dieke helps Chicago Red Stars to a winning start to the season
Scottish international defender Ifeoma Dieke made a winning start to the new US Women's Professional Soccer League.
Dieke helped Chicago Red Stars keep a clean sheet in their opening match as they saw off St Louis Athletica 1-0.
Lindsay Tarpley scored the only goal of the game after 78 minutes - the first in the franchise's history - in front of a crowd of over 5,000.
Dieke's US commitments mean she will miss this week's Scotland v Italy match at Rugby Park but she has been assured she will be available for the national team for European and World Cup matches.
